Detecting False Alarms by Analyzing Alarm-Context Information: Algorithm Development and Validation
BackgroundAlthough alarm safety is a critical issue that needs to be addressed to improve patient care, hospitals have not given serious consideration about how their staff should be using, setting, and responding to clinical alarms.
